How do i find my vendor/device-id for my Wireless card?

Solution
Easy enough:

Assuming Win7:
Control Panel -> Device Manager

Find the device in question (if Windows knows what it is, and has a driver installed for it - under 'Network Adapters', if Windows DOESN'T know what it is, under 'Other Devices' with a question mark and a generic 'PCIe device').

Right click the device, go to 'Properties', then click the 'Details' tab. In the drop down box, select 'Hardware IDs', this will give you the hardware/vendor IDs. Then google it. (Right click the ID, select 'copy' then paste into the browser search of your choice).
